Are there links between health in the old-age and the fact of owning a pet ? The present paper is an attempt to overcome the lack in the scientific literature about this topic, by means of a critical review of three existing studies : one which investigates the general relationship between ageing and the fact of owning a pet, the second which rejects health-related effects of such a relationship, and the third one who corroborates the positive health effects of such an ownership. Possible underlying mechanisms that could be relevant to understand the links between owning a pet and health, as well as important limits in this matter, are outlined.
